Types of Welder’s Certifications
Despite the fact that the AWS’ basic Certified Welder credential helps make you eligible for almost all work opportunities, many industries mandate their specific certificate. Examples of the most-well-known of which are highlighted below.
- SCWI and CWI Certification for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for those that work on pipelines in the gas and oil industry
- CW Credentials to be a Certified Welder
- American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who handle boiler and pressurized containers

The subsequent data features wages and job estimates for welding professionals in the State of California through the end of the decade.
| California |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 24,700 | 26,300 | 7% | 770 |
| California |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$23,900 | $38,600 | $65,600 |
Source: O*Net Online
